AC Induction Motor

An AC induction motor is an electric motor that operates on alternating current (AC) and uses electromagnetic induction to generate torque, making it a key component in industrial machinery, appliances, and automation systems. It is known for its simplicity, reliability, and low maintenance due to the absence of brushes and commutators, commonly found in applications like pumps, fans, and conveyor belts. The motor's speed is primarily determined by the frequency of the AC power supply and the number of poles in its design.

Also known as: Induction Motor, Asynchronous Motor, Squirrel Cage Motor, ACIM, AC Motor
